Learning outcomes
At the end of this course, the students are able to
- understand the types and functions of inventories;
- describe the impact of demand forecasting and aggregate planning on inventory management;
- apply demand forecasting and aggregate planning methods in different problem contexts;
- comprehend a number of inventory models;
- identify and apply appropriate inventory models to solve specific problems;
- comprehend JIT inventory systems and VMI;
- describe the essential elements contributing to successful JIT inventory systems and VMI.
Course description
• Demand forecasting
• Aggregate planning
• Inventory models
• JIT inventory systems
• VMI
